diff options
Diffstat (limited to 'meta-app-framework/recipes-core/af-main/af-main')
3 files changed, 11 insertions, 32 deletions
diff --git a/meta-app-framework/recipes-core/af-main/af-main/add-qt-wayland-shell-integration.patch b/meta-app-framework/recipes-core/af-main/af-main/add-qt-wayland-shell-integration.patch index 8e21678..c92415b 100644 --- a/meta-app-framework/recipes-core/af-main/af-main/add-qt-wayland-shell-integration.patch +++ b/meta-app-framework/recipes-core/af-main/af-main/add-qt-wayland-shell-integration.patch @@ -1,11 +1,12 @@ -diff --git a/conf/afm-user-daemon.service b/conf/afm-user-daemon.service -index 6b5c1d8..e0f6799 100644 ---- a/conf/afm-user-daemon.service -+++ b/conf/afm-user-daemon.service -@@ -7,6 +7,7 @@ BusName=org.AGL.afm.user - ExecStart=/usr/bin/afm-user-daemon --user-dbus=unix:path=%t/bus - Environment=AFM_APP_INSTALL_DIR=%%r - Environment=LD_PRELOAD=/usr/lib/libEGL.so +diff --git a/conf/afm-unit.conf b/conf/afm-unit.conf +index 82113ef..2fbc9e2 100644 +--- a/conf/afm-unit.conf ++++ b/conf/afm-unit.conf +@@ -127,6 +127,7 @@ SuccessExitStatus=0 SIGKILL + WorkingDirectory=-{{&#metadata.app-data-dir}}/{{id}} + ExecStartPre=/bin/mkdir -p {{&#metadata.app-data-dir}}/{{id}} + Environment=AFM_APP_INSTALL_DIR={{:#metadata.install-dir}} +Environment=QT_WAYLAND_SHELL_INTEGRATION=ivi-shell - Restart=on-failure - RestartSec=5 + + %systemd-unit user + {{#required-permission.urn:AGL:permission::public:hidden}}\ diff --git a/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.service b/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.service deleted file mode 100644 index 7e3b9e4..0000000 --- a/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.service +++ /dev/null @@ -1,15 +0,0 @@ -# -# Install security-manager DB to /var - -[Unit] -Description=Deploy AFM directories to /var -After=sysinit.target -Before=afm-system-daemon.service -Before=afm-user-daemon.service - -[Install] -WantedBy=default.target - -[Service] -Type=oneshot -ExecStart=/usr/bin/init-afm-dirs.sh diff --git a/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.sh b/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.sh deleted file mode 100644 index 97cf272..0000000 --- a/meta-app-framework/recipes-core/af-main/af-main/init-afm-dirs.sh +++ /dev/null @@ -1,7 +0,0 @@ -#!/bin/sh - -if [ ! -e "/var/lib/afm" ]; then - mkdir -p /var/lib - cp -ra /usr/share/afm /var/lib -fi - |